well I spent like 200 hours before understanding the game so if its your first FM don't worry, I wouldn't advise using a AM, better put him in the middle especially if he is a good playmaker (doesn't have to be fabregas, just pass well the ball) and set your ''40yarders'' to make the most long shots as possible, set pieces will win you games and look at the main problem, you conceide too much? then equilibrate the midfield and take a look at your defenders, diamonds are attack formations, your passing rating is low? slow tempo and try to make lines narrower your strikers don't score? welcome to FM09, check their stats try to have one with good air ability and another messi style, you don't regain possession? Lower your wingers and buy a good DM... and if you don't conceide much and opposition have low chances, try a very attacking formation, defending with three fast DCs isn't a bad idea. Another piece of tactic instruction you should put do(if you have not done so) is the opposition instructions. I usually do it this way:

Goalkeeper (as per advise from assistant coach)
Defender Central - Tackle set to Hard, the rest leave them be.
Full Backs and All Midfielders - Tight Marking: leave it as it is, Closing down: Always, Tackle: Hard, Show onto Foot: Weaker Foot
Strikers - Tight Marking: Always, Closing down: Always, Tackle: Hard, Show onto Foot: Weaker Foot

Usually works for me.
